Advantages of PET Bottles
PET is the abbreviated form for Polyethylene Terephthalate. It is a thermoplastic polymer, can be opaque or transparent and is produced from petroleum hydrocarbons. In order to make PET bottles the plastic is polymerized in which shorter molecules are linked together to form long molecule chains.

PET Has Very Few Limitations
Despite its many advantages,PET does have some limitations.PET bottles are not suitable for products that require high-temperature processing,as PET can degrade at high temperatures.This means that PET bottles are not suitable for products such as hot sauces,which require high-temperature pasteurization.
What Is PET Bottle Recycling?
PET, or Polyethylene Terephthalate,is a compound that makes up single-use plastics.PET is what many of our household items are.Everything we see in our supermarkets such as water bottles, milk jugs,and dish detergent bottles contain a certain amount of PET.
PETbottle recycling is the process of extending the life of a single-use plastic bottle.But we cannot recycle all plastics.Some plastic bottles change in chemical properties after a certain amount of time.And the bottles can leak chemicals or grow bacteria,which can make us sick.
Thankfully, we now have the technology to recycle PET plastic and turn them into new things. Things such as carpets, stuffings for toys, life jackets, or even a sweater.

What Happens to Bottles We Cannot Recycle?
Not all plastic bottles can be recycled. Some have to go to different recycling centers with more advanced recycling technologies. Some cannot be recycled at all.
One of the newer ways to recycle is by using heat compression.Heat compression is a process that takes different types of plastic and mixes them together.When mixed, they’ll create an entirely new plastic used to make other things.Another way to recycle plastic is called “Monomer.”This process manipulates the molecular structure of plastic to create a new type of material.The downside of these more advanced techniques for recycling is that they are more expensive.Not all countries are able to afford them at this time or feel they are worth it.Other types of plastic bottles that cannot be recycled will either go to the landfill or sold to countries who can recycle them.

Benefits of PET plastic bottles
- Lightweight: Cost-effective to produce and require less energy to transport
- Safe:Do not shatter and cause a hazard if broken or damaged
- Convenient:Because they are safe and lightweight, they are also convenient for on-the-go consumption
- Re-sealable:Suitable for multi-serve packs
- Recyclable:Can be recycled so that the PET can be used over and over again
- Sustainable:Increasing numbers of PET plastic bottles are made from recycled PET
- Distinctive:Can be moulded into different shapes, enabling brands to use them to build identity and promote drinks
- Flexible:Manufacturers can switch from one bottle shape or size to another, meaning a high level of efficiency

What is a PET Bottle and Why is PET Plastic Suitable for Bottles?
PET is a popular choice for plastic bottles because of its unrivaled strength-to-weight ratio,cost reduction,transportation savings compared to its glass counterparts,and its track record for safety and reliability when packaging consumer products.
From the onset of the manufacturing process,PET is engineered to be a strong,yet pliable material that allows for its use in several different types of plastic bottles and containers.It is important to note that each bottle is tested and carefully monitored to meet safety standards.By using compounds such as PET,we can have safe plastic bottle containers that save energy throughout manufacturing,are economical to make and are also recyclable and sustainable.
